首先祝大家五一快乐,常驻失踪人口回归填坑,迷失在加班和克苏恩的淫威下的卡猫回来填自己挖的大坑,iOS to Android 的第一的话题——Root .

       然后,卡猫要感谢站里的编辑和运营主动联系我来讨论这个大坑的规划,同时更感谢少数派网友嵐汪和阿雷的邮件联系以及大家在第一篇大坑下的留言,对我的帮助非常大,也希望大家多多留言,让我们一起填坑(奸笑)。

       既然说完了感谢词,那接下来就要拿奖了(大雾),接下来我们进入今天的主题:Root  .

一、 Root 到现在怎么了?

       笔者在11年的时候接触到了自己的第一台安卓手机——三星 I9100 ,在 iphone 还是3.5那个最适合人手的屏幕尺寸年代,三星已经开始了向大屏战略的发展,我转向 I9100 也是因为在当时4.3寸的屏幕的吸引力,而入手后听到的第一个声音就是安卓系统首先要 Root,恩,于是就开始了血脉喷张的 Root > Rom 之路。

       相信众多安卓系统的玩家对 Root 并不陌生,可是当我在今天2106年再来看安卓系统以及 Root 的时候,我却发现了一些很有意思的数据。

QQ20160429-3@2x.png

       图中数据来自百度指数,这是关于『安卓 root 权限获取』关键词的搜索指数,可以看到从11年开始到13年前,这段时间国内网友搜索 Root 的指数是极其庞大的,而在13年后却开始急剧的下降,至今基本对于 Root ,网友的搜索量已经很低了。

       这是什么原因呢? 也就说对于 Root ,安卓玩家难道只集中在11到13年这个区间有十足的热情吗?而现在基本都不在越狱了,肯定不然,于是带着疑问,笔者又查询了几个数据。

       下面是 MIUI 以及 MIUI 一键刷机的指数结果(文字格式问题忽略以适应网民最普遍搜索习惯):

QQ20160501-0@2x.png

       可以惊讶的看到,比起 Root,小米系统的吸引力的强大,国产 rom 对于国人的操作习惯有着先天的适应,虽然MIUI存着着一些争议,但是凭心而论,在11年的时候,能出现让人觉得好用的 rom ,MIUI 的确是算一个,而且小米也一直保持着 MIUI 的好用原则,才一路走到了现在。

       当然国内不只一个优化安卓系统的 rom ,也不只一家小米,需要 Root 的人群还是一直存着,而当我回顾 iPhone 越狱的历史的时候,我突然发现一站式『工具』的出现,让我少了去论坛泡着讨论、搜索网页查找如何越狱的时间,于是果断的查询了下图:

QQ20160429-4@2x.png

       很巧合发现同样在13年开始,Root 工具开始激增,而至今指数稳定在200左右和上图稳定在250左右的『安卓 root 权限获取』相差不多,可以说一键 Root  就和 iPhone 的一键越狱一样,已经工具化,形成了产业来满足用户的需求,当然现在搜索 Root ,安卓 Root 工具的确是占据了百度的版面。

QQ20160429-2@2x.pngQQ20160429-0@2x.png

    所以接下来的讨论,我要首先来明确一下讨论的范围:

  1. 国产安卓机优化系统不讨论 Root ,MIUI 为代表的系类系统,这个 Root 还是去自家的论坛讨论吧。(此条同样适用于 CyanogenMod )
  2. 本人以国行三星 s7e 为讨论样机,这样比较容易限定,毕竟因为安卓系统的开放性,各个的确各个版本之间都会有各种差异,所以选定一个版本机型讨论,大家重在看看思维的方向和思路即可,欢迎同好一起讨论,不过具体机型,这个你问我我也很难帮上你。

二、一个关于 Root 的决定

       看了上文,你可能突然发现,Root 居然成为了少数派的讨论话题,哈哈,也算是切网站的主题了,难道大家都不 Root 了吗,其实国内安卓的现状,我想说的确是如此,随口问了几个人,在小米、魅族、华为包围下的同事们,的确没人提 Root 这个东西,有的根本不知道,在女性友人间问了一圈,基本都是手机拿来就用,鬼才 Root 这个情况,(包括女程序员)难道天要亡 Root ?我才不信,于是搜索了下面的数据:

QQ20160429-5@2x.png

       果然,追求极致体验的人群还是存着,绿色守护这个暂时需要 Root 才能完全体验到的安卓神器,它的指数从13年开始一路高歌,虽然比起 MIUI 还差差一个0的量级,不过还是吾道不孤,依旧有人对 Root后极致的安卓体验充满着向往,生活果然不只眼前的 MIUI 啊!(误)

      接下来,我就以国行三星 s7e 代表,太讨论下现阶段安卓手机的 Root 必要性问题。         

      To Root or not to Root,这的确是拿到安卓手机的笔者脑海里一直盘旋的问题,在此,我把自己对于 Root 的思考过程写出,方便考虑 Root 的童鞋们参考。

一、Root 的需要

       其实安卓发展到 6.0,综合了我看了新系统的各种介绍,我觉得我唯一需要 Root 后使用的东西就是上文所提的——绿色守护,而为什么需要的原因就是——APP 自启动。

       安卓 APP 自启动,这个设定是因为安卓系统的限制性原因,一些需要通知(如微信)的 APP 需要一直在后台,如果被杀就无法接受消息通知,对于即时通讯软件无比依赖的今天,这个自启动的确是一个必要的机制。

       可是,可是一来就是国内现状,众多国产 APP 自觉的写入了自启动的程序,发挥流氓气质,一直赖着你后台不走,我说你一个只是用来付钱的软件干嘛一直在我后台还要开着摄像头录像(对,你们都知道我说谁)这种自启动完全是违背了谷歌设定这个服务的初衷(其实我觉得谷歌自己为了所谓的开源公平,也不看放开自定义自启动这个权限,难道你负责自己的亲儿子系列然后被欧盟狠狠的罚款反垄断吗,所以就出现了这种需要 APP 开发商自律的自启动模式)这是我完全不能忍的一个地方,也是我发觉唯一需要 Root 才能解决的地方。

     不过上述这点核心问题,被一个专门针对三星手机开发的神器解决了—— ackage disabler pro,这个软件可以直接禁止我想要禁止的软件,很彻底,的确是神器一个,所以我现在暂时的结论是:

对于国行三星 s7e,我没有 Root。

二、why not ?

      这里我简单列出一些很必要的原因(当然可以反驳,不过请注意,我大前提条件说了,针对 国行 三星 s7e)

1.Root 和保修

       恩,这个和 iphone 越狱没保修一个道理,可是很多人会说,我 iPhone 越狱后越回来就可以去送保了,安卓还不是可以越回来,我的确是天真的以为如此,直到我看到了有的网友的发现:

• 注意那行小字Knox Warranty Void:0x0相信大家都认识:翻译过来就是“Knox保修无效”大家可以进入挖矿模式(音量下+HOME+电源)看看自己的手机,相信未root童鞋都是0x0而部分root的童鞋可能就是0x1了而我要说的是这个过程是不可逆的。

       三星居然可以发展到记录自己手机 Root 没 Root 的地步了,人与人之间的信任呢?这个机制很像  iPhone 的渗水机制,一旦手机内部进水,手机里面就会记录,以便维修人员查验,当然这也是不可逆的过程,不过果子用的是化学反应,而三星的这直接写入芯片,同时因为这个问题,我接触到了三星的一项分不错的安全技术——三星 knox,我会在后文专门留一个部分来介绍。

2. Root 和安全

     这里分为几个项目,我列出方便大家自行考虑

     1.安卓系统安全 Andorid 6 后,Root 手机后失去 OTA 的资格(待考证)。

     2.APP 权限任意修改问题,很多 安卓 APP 会一直提醒你需要 Root 后使用,可是你放心它获得最高的权限在你手机里任意妄为吗?(这点分人,但是我想说明下,国内安卓黑产的机智,已经远远的超过了你我的想象,我接触过一些游戏扣费 APP 的安卓厂商,论技术和聪明外加人性的理解,他们早已强过很多大厂)。

    3.支付安全问题,Samsung Pay,三星智付,对标 Apple Pay,支付这个可以感知到的环节,钱款的安全问题就尤为重要,Root 后的支付安全问题,这个太重要了(所以我这里明确下版本问题,比如 Samsung Pay ,三星锁区,也就是说国际版的无法在国内使用,所以国际版的如果不是考虑在海外使用的支付安全问题,其实不用考虑这点,毕竟用不了)。

    我这里考虑的三点问题,其中安卓系统安全问题,国内很多 rom 会刷入自带的广告和木马,支付问题,比如小米将推出的 Mi Pay,华为的Huawei Pay,这是属于底层的系统安全问题,对比前一阵子的苹果 Xcode事件,问题被发现的时候,侵害已经无法挽回了。

三、安卓系统安全的新希望,三星  KNOX

       上文在Root 和保修你我提到了三星手机会自动记录一个不可逆的 Root 信息,而这个信息的显示是Knox Warranty Void:0x0

       原帖子说是三星的保修监控,其实在我后来了解关于 三星 KONX 平台后发现,这应该是三星为了手机安全做出的自己的努力——三星 KONX 平台。

       对比之前苹果和 FBI 的手机安全的大戏,安卓这边反倒是没有什么可以拿的出手,昔日手机安全的大厂黑莓已经快成为下一个诺基亚,安卓系统的开放性让安全这个问题基本等同于没有,虽然安卓6.0系统上谷歌也意识到了安全的问题,做了很多新的限制,不过对比苹果,才发现已经落下了一大截,而三星作为安卓的头号厂商,必须有一些可以和苹果相对比的东西,在安全这块,三星拿出了其自家的解决方案,就是三星  KONX 平台。

      我先来说下结论:  KONX 平台基本是企业安全级平台,相当于内建了一个沙盒平台,对于日常用户,使用体验不佳;当对于商务企业用户,的确弥补了安卓系统安全性的缺失,是一大提升。

       因为真的是商用合适,我来说下几个特点:

       1.芯片级写入保密,从工厂里就写入了密匙到芯片里,做到真正的芯片级分区保密。

       2.使用双系统,开启  KONX 后进入专门的另一套系统,这一点就基本断绝了日常用户使用的可能,当然可以作为访客模式理解也可以。

      3.企业级需要付费。

      白瞎了眼看了半天的  KONX 英文介绍,最后发现三星科技树还是点偏了,最后还是到了企业级层面,而真正的普通手机用户安全问题,反而是又落在了果子之下,吃枣啊。

四、结语

今天讨论了 Root 的问题,因为机型限定,其实讨论的面不是很大,不过真是如此,所以希望大家多多留言交流,说说你为什么 Root 和为什么不 Root 的原因吧,谢谢 


卡猫邮箱:mcfatep@outlook.com

telegram:mcfate

欢迎交流,科科 

9
16